Set in the world of the popular novel Fourth Wing by Rebecca Yarros and its sequels, Scarlet Thunder follows cadet Scarlet Mizutani as she enters the dangerous Rider's Quadrant. Will she survive within the walls of the citadel, or succumb to a fiery tomb before she can make it to graduation?

Co-Written alongside LastVelaryon94709, with their story, Wings of Desire.
